Corrugated Metal Pipe Suppliers, Corrugated Pipe Manufacturers
Product Details: Corrugated metal pipe (CMP) is a drainage pipe used for various applications, known for its strength, durability, and versatility.
Technical Parameters:
– Galvanized: Service life up to 50 years.
– Aluminized Type 2: Service life up to 75 years.
– Polymer: Service life up to 100 years.
Application Scenarios:
– Culverts
– Storm water detention/retention systems
– Small bridge replacements

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
What are corrugated metal pipes used for?
Corrugated metal pipes are commonly used for drainage, culverts, and stormwater management. Their design allows for efficient water flow and structural strength, making them ideal for various applications in construction and infrastructure projects.
How are corrugated metal pipes manufactured?
The manufacturing process involves rolling metal sheets into a corrugated shape, which enhances strength and flexibility. These sheets are then cut to size, joined, and coated for corrosion resistance, ensuring durability in various environments.
What materials are used in corrugated metal pipes?
Corrugated metal pipes are typically made from galvanized steel, aluminum, or stainless steel. Each material offers different benefits, such as corrosion resistance and weight, allowing you to choose the best option for your specific needs.
How do I choose the right size of corrugated metal pipe?
Choosing the right size depends on the intended application and the volume of water to be managed. It’s essential to consider factors like flow rate, site conditions, and local regulations. Consulting with a manufacturer or engineer can help you make the best choice.
What is the lifespan of corrugated metal pipes?
The lifespan of corrugated metal pipes can vary based on material, installation, and environmental conditions. Generally, they can last anywhere from 25 to 50 years or more with proper maintenance and care, making them a reliable choice for long-term projects.
